Darren works with disadvantaged and disengaged youth in the New England and further afield. He has been team leader at the residential program as well as horticulturalist, teaching young people how to grow organic garlic.
According to Backtrack's website, the organisation has three jobs... "keeping kids alive, keeping kids out of jail and, helping them chase their hopes and dreams.
